<h3>What is Half-life?</h3>

The half-life of any radioactive element may be defined as the time taken for the radioactivity of a specified isotope to drop to half of its original value.

The above statement is true about the half-life of any radioactive element because the half-life of any substance does not depend on pressure, temperature, and concentration.

Name the phase:<br>Hint: Chromosomes are moving apart.​
umka2103 [35]

Answer:

Mitosis it's the Anaphase

when the spindle fibres contract, each chromosome splits at the centromere, and its two chromatids are pulled apart towards opposite ends of the cell. Each chromatids is actually a single stranded chromosome, since DNA replication took place
